A Data Engineer at Levelset is responsible for sourcing, assembling, transforming, and loading large data sets about US contractors, sub-contractors, suppliers, projects, payment documents, etc... across various internal and external sources (i.e. Saas applications and data systems, US County Clerk data). You will be building production grade data pipelines across our stack which currently consists of technologies like MySQL, MongoDB, RedShift, Neo4J, Redis, Kafka, RabbitMQ, Python, PHP, Airflow and other modern tools in a highly scalable microservices architecture.
Responsibilities
- Provide technical guidance and contribute to the definition, architecture, development, integrations, QA, documentation, and support of our construction payment data platform
- Perform analysis of large data sets using tools and techniques from big data ecosystems like Hadoop and MapReduce
- Design, implement, and develop distributed data infrastructure and pipelines for high volume / high velocity multi-tiered data storage with high availability and elegant fault tolerance
- Design and implement reliable data pipeline features used for multi-sourced data collection, cleansing, transformations, validation rules, clustering, and reliable data distribution streams (messaging queues or API services)
- Create reliable data development processes / systems for consistent auditing, logging, monitoring, and debugging of data ingestion pipelines
- Help create reliable and automated QA for big data pipelines to maintain high data quality / integrity

About Levelset
Levelset has been named one of the Best Places to Work by New Orleans CityBusiness four years in a row for our mission-driven culture and commitment to internal and external growth. We are growing rapidly and looking for new exciting team members to add their unique talents to our mission. We empower contractors to always get what they earn, and our software platform makes lien rights, payment paperwork, and compliance in the construction industry simple and stress-free, so contractors and suppliers can get paid faster, have easier access to capital, and less surprises.
With the recent $500 Million acquisition by Procore, a leading provider of construction management software, Levelset will continue to empower people in construction to get payment under control, facilitating smooth payments and successful projects. Together both companies will deliver on our joint missions to improve the lives of everyone in construction even faster!
With offices in Austin, Texas, Cairo, Egypt and headquartered in New Orleans, Louisiana Levelset team is 350+ people and growing.
